Module four(How to integrate Passivhaus into the RIBA Plan of Work) will illustrate: How the Passivhaus design methodology can be integrated into the architect’s workstream using the new 2022 RIBA Passivhaus Plan of Work Overlay The key stages and milestones required to meet the standard What additional information will be required The risk for everyone involved and how to mitigate this In-use actual performance of buildings Tomas Gaertner, SE3D Tomas is a qualified architect and a director of SE3D, an RIBA Chartered, design led practice specialising in human centered design. In 2010, he became one of the first certified Passivhaus designers in the UK when he helped develop the UK’s first multi-residential certified Passivhaus. He has since been involved as an architect and Passivhaus designer with the delivery of more than 200 Passivhaus dwellings, offices and schools and led on the Passivhaus design for the UK’s first Passivhaus public pool and leisure centre for Exeter City Council. In 2018, Tomas helped deliver the very successful RIBA Core CPD seminar Pick and Mix: the best of Passivhaus. He is also a certified building biologist and oversees the IBNs UK seminar programme on healthy building. He is a regular speaker at Green Register events, the UK Passivhaus conference and Eco-build. Mark Siddal Mark is Director of Architecture and Research at LEAP (LovinglyEngineeredArchitecture.com). An award-winning architect with over 35 years’ experience in the construction industry, Mark is one of the pioneers that brought Passivhaus to the U.K. Through his architectural practice LEAP, Mark and his team help self-builders, homeowners and communities create their forever home lifestyle by designing new homes and retrofits which are sensitive to the defining characteristics of the local area and reflect a high standard of architecture, often on complex urban and rural sites and in conservation areas. Using an evidence based approach LEAP also provides Passivhaus consultancy and support to aid the design and construction of successful Passivhaus buildings.
